In another thread we talked about Mt Washington and the road to the top. Tom's picture shows a road pretty close to the Mt Washington road BUT the big difference is you won't see any trailers, muchless the big rigs you see here. Heck they won't even let Duallys on Mt Washington. And YES it is straight up on one side and straight down on the other and just wide enough for 2 cars to pass each other..
